The Kansas City Chiefs finally made their way into the win column after defeating the New York Giants on Sunday Night Football.

During the 22-9 win,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es completed 22-of-37 passes for 224 yards and a touchdown. While Kansas City’s offense continues to struggle without Rashee Rice and Xavier Worthy, Mahomes connected with Tyquan Thornton to score the first touchdown of the game. Chiefs running back Kareem Hunt scored the second after Thornton caught a 33-yard pass from Mahomes.

Cheering on the Chiefs at MetLife Stadium in Week 3, the three-time Super Bowl MVP’s wife, Brittany Mahomes. She attended the road game with her father-in-law, Pat Mahomes Sr., and brother-in-law, Jackson Mahomes.

Chiefs tight end Travis Kelce‘s fiancée, Taylor Swift, who usually sits with Brittany during away games, did not attend the primetime matchup.

While Brittany celebrated the Chiefs’ big win by posting highlights from the game on her Instagram Stories, she then commemorated another significant Kansas City victory. The 30-year-old former soccer player is a founding co-owner of the NWSL’s Kansas City Current, along with owners Chris and Angie Long. Mahomes joined as a co-owner in January 2023.

One day before the Chiefs snagged their first win of the season, the Current achieved a historic milestone.

The KC Current Made NWSL History, Will Enter The Postseason As The No. 1 Seed
The Mahomes’ investment in the KC Current continues to pay off. After the Current defeated the Seattle Reign 2-0 on Saturday, they became the fastest team in NWSL history to clinch the NWSL Shield by percentage of games played. This marks the first time in Current history that they have won the shield.

Brittany proudly posted the announcement on her Instagram Stories on Monday, September 22.

“It is a big trophy,” Current coach Vlatko Andonoski said, per ESPN. “Winning the season, winning it with [a] statement is not like — obviously any win is a win, it’s important, it’s good. But I thought that we won with a statement. We showed that, throughout the season, we were the best team in the league.”

Sitting 16 points ahead of the second-place team, the Current enter the postseason as the No. 1 seed and will host the No. 8 seed in the quarterfinals in November. If they can add seven more points before the regular season ends, they will tie the league record (60 points). If KC sags one more win this season, and they haven’t lost since May 2, they will tie the single-season league record (18).
